Spurned Lover Attacks Woman on Valentine’s Day Eve in Kakinada

Kakinada: On the eve of Valentine's Day, a spurned lover attacked a woman for turning down his love proposal in Kakinada, East Godavari district yesterday evening. Three persons who tried to save the woman were also injured in the melee.

According to the police, Akuri Prasad, a driver by profession, has been residing in Rajiv Gruhakalpa in the town. For the past a few days, he had been stalking at a woman who belongs to Sambamurthinagar colony.

On Tuesday, she visited Kanakadurga temple in the locality on the occasion of Maha Shivaratri. Prasad came near to the temple premises and insisted her reply to his love proposal. As she spurned his advances over the matter, Prasad pulled her on the road and attacked her with a knife.

Three persons — Kudipudi Satyanarayana, Pithani Srinu and Medisetti Sadasambasivulu, who were at the nearby tea stall, tried to save her. In the fight, the bystanders overpowered Prasad and handed over him to the police. All the three people including the woman were rushed to hospital, where were said to be out of danger.
